De Dietrich
Timer Interlock Preventing Heating
Oven light works, but the oven will not start heating until the clock is set; no explicit error code is displayed.

Possible Causes
Unset or incorrect clock, timer left in automatic mode, faulty timer contacts, user interface misconfiguration
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: No internal work is needed for basic checks.
- Set the clock: Use the control panel to set the correct time. Many De Dietrich ovens will not heat if the clock is unset or flashing.
- Cancel automatic programs: Ensure the timer is not set to a delayed start or end time. Cancel any active programs and return to manual mode.
- Test manual mode: Select a simple heating function and set a temperature. Confirm that the heating indicator appears.
- Timer fault: If the oven still refuses to heat despite correct settings, the timer relay or PCB may be faulty and require replacement.
